数据库中status是什么意思

不及物动词 其他 423

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,"status"通常是一个用于表示记录或数据的当前状态的字段。它可以是一个描述性的文本值,也可以是一个预定义的代码或数字值。

    以下是关于"status"字段的一些常见含义:

    1. 记录状态:在某些情况下,"status"字段用于表示记录的状态。例如,在一个订单管理系统中,"status"字段可以指示订单的当前状态,如"待处理"、"已发货"、"已完成"等。这样的字段可以帮助用户快速了解记录的处理进程。

    2. 事务状态:在数据库事务管理中,"status"字段可以用来表示事务的状态。例如,一个事务的状态可以是"已提交"、"已回滚"、"进行中"等。这对于跟踪事务的执行过程和恢复失败的事务非常有用。

    3. 用户状态:在用户管理系统中,"status"字段可以用来表示用户的状态。例如,"status"字段可以指示用户是否被禁用、是否已验证、是否在线等。这对于控制用户访问权限和跟踪用户活动非常有用。

    4. 进程状态:在一些应用程序中,"status"字段可以用来表示进程的状态。例如,在一个任务管理应用中,"status"字段可以指示任务的状态,如"等待中"、"进行中"、"已完成"等。这对于跟踪任务的执行状态非常有用。

    5. 错误状态:在一些应用程序中,"status"字段可以用来表示错误的状态。例如,在一个错误日志系统中,"status"字段可以指示错误的严重程度,如"致命错误"、"警告"、"信息"等。这可以帮助开发人员快速定位和解决问题。

    总之,"status"字段在数据库中通常用于表示记录或数据的当前状态,它可以有多种含义,具体取决于应用程序的需求和设计。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,status通常用来表示某个对象或记录的状态或状态码。它是一个表示某种情况或条件的标志,用于表示对象的当前状态或进程的状态。status可以是一个数字、字符串或枚举类型,具体取决于数据库的设计和使用场景。

    在数据库中,status字段可以用来记录各种不同的状态,比如:

    1. 记录的状态:在某些数据库中,status字段可以用来记录记录的状态,比如是已发布、已删除、草稿等状态。通过status字段,可以方便地对记录进行分类和过滤。

    2. 任务的状态:在任务管理系统中,status字段可以用来表示任务的状态,比如未开始、进行中、已完成等状态。通过status字段,可以追踪任务的进展情况,并进行相应的处理。

    3. 订单的状态:在电子商务系统中,status字段可以用来表示订单的状态,比如待支付、已支付、已发货、已完成等状态。通过status字段,可以方便地跟踪订单的状态,并进行相应的处理和通知。

    4. 用户的状态:在用户管理系统中,status字段可以用来表示用户的状态,比如正常、锁定、禁用等状态。通过status字段,可以方便地管理用户的权限和状态。

    除了上述示例之外,status字段还可以用来表示其他各种状态,具体取决于数据库的设计和应用场景。在使用status字段时,需要根据实际需求定义不同的状态码,并为每个状态码赋予相应的含义。这样可以使得数据库的状态管理更加清晰和灵活。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,status(状态)是用于表示某个对象或实体的当前状态的属性或字段。它可以用来表示对象是否处于活动状态、完成状态、错误状态等。status字段通常是一个枚举类型或整数类型,每个值都与一种特定状态相关联。

    status字段可以在数据库中的各种场景中使用,例如用户账户状态、订单状态、任务状态等。通过使用status字段,可以方便地对数据进行分类、查询和筛选,以便更好地理解和管理数据。

    下面是关于如何使用status字段的一些常见方法和操作流程。

    1. 定义status字段的数据类型和取值范围:
      在创建数据库表时,需要定义status字段的数据类型和取值范围。通常使用整数类型或枚举类型来定义status字段。例如,使用整数类型时,可以为不同的状态分配不同的整数值,如0表示未启用,1表示已启用,2表示已删除等。使用枚举类型时,可以为每个状态定义一个具体的枚举值,如'active'表示活动状态,'completed'表示完成状态,'error'表示错误状态等。

    2. 插入和更新数据时设置status字段的值:
      在插入新的数据或更新现有数据时,需要设置status字段的值。根据具体的业务逻辑和需求,将正确的状态值分配给status字段。例如,当创建一个新的用户账户时,可以将status字段设置为'active'表示活动状态;当某个任务完成时,可以将status字段设置为'completed'表示完成状态。

    3. 查询和筛选数据时使用status字段:
      当需要查询和筛选特定状态的数据时,可以使用status字段。通过使用WHERE子句,并指定status字段的值,可以从数据库中检索满足特定状态条件的数据。例如,可以使用"SELECT * FROM users WHERE status = 'active'"来检索所有处于活动状态的用户账户。

    4. 根据status字段进行数据分组和统计:
      使用status字段,可以对数据进行分组和统计。通过使用GROUP BY子句,并指定status字段,可以按照不同的状态对数据进行分组。通过使用COUNT函数,可以统计每个状态的数据数量。例如,可以使用"SELECT status, COUNT(*) FROM orders GROUP BY status"来统计每个订单状态的数量。

    5. 更新status字段的值:
      在某些情况下,可能需要更新status字段的值。例如,当一个任务由错误状态转变为已修复状态时,可以将status字段的值从'error'更新为'fixed'。通过使用UPDATE语句,并指定要更新的status字段的值,可以实现更新操作。例如,可以使用"UPDATE tasks SET status = 'fixed' WHERE id = 123"来将任务的状态更新为已修复。

    总结:
    在数据库中,status字段用于表示某个对象或实体的当前状态。通过定义status字段的数据类型和取值范围,设置status字段的值,查询和筛选数据,以及更新status字段的值,可以有效地管理和操作数据库中的状态信息。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部